U.S.-Iran Negotiations: A Potential Path to Peace

4/1/2026, 6:39:53 AM

Direct Talks Between the U.S. and Iran

The United States is currently engaged in direct negotiations with Iranian leaders regarding the terms for ending ongoing hostilities. President Donald Trump confirmed these discussions, which include exchanges with Iranian parliamentary Speaker Mohammad Ghalibaf. In an interview with the New York Post, Trump expressed cautious optimism about the potential for cooperation, stating, “We’re gonna find out … in about a week.”

Why It Matters

The outcome of these negotiations could significantly impact regional stability in the Middle East. A successful agreement may pave the way for improved relations between the U.S. and Iran, potentially reducing the risk of further military conflict. Conversely, failure to reach an agreement could exacerbate tensions and lead to an escalation of hostilities.
